Ticket: Config drift — GiftNote receipt mailer

For the weekly sync: the donation-receipt mailer (GiftNote) in prod has drifted from what's in the repo. Someone hand-edited retry counts and the send window during the year-end rush and never backported the change. Result: staging sends receipts immediately while prod batches them hourly, which confused QA last week. Proposal: adopt the prod values as canonical, commit them, and re-enable the drift alarm. For reference, the current live values on prod are listed below.

config for baduf-yajep:
[druax]
host = druax.qorvelsys.corp
user = druax_svc
database = druax_prod

Management Meeting Minutes — Launch Plan, Product "Orvik"

Attendees: full management team. Apologies: none.

Launch date confirmed for week 14. Manufacturing at the Helmsgate plant is on schedule. Pricing approved at the mid-tier option. Marketing spend capped pending first-month sell-through. Distribution via Tannervale partners only at launch; direct channel follows in week 20. Risks: component supply, reviewed weekly. Actions assigned; next review in ten days. The confidential positioning rationale is recorded below.

board note of tagug-hahag: Praionax Logistics is in early talks to buy Julaxek Group for about $36.3 million. The Julmir launch date is March 1, and nothing goes to the press before then.

## Changed defaults

Heads up: the Ledgerline tax-rate lookup cache now defaults to a 15-minute TTL instead of 24 hours. Turns out rates in the Veldt County sandbox were going stale mid-demo, which was embarrassing. Eviction is now LRU rather than FIFO, and the cache warms on boot. If you're reviewing, check that nothing hardcodes the old TTL. The new defaults land as follows.

deployment values, bajop-taweg:
holwyn:
  log_level: debug
  metrics_host: metrics.holwyn.zemvarsys.internal
  pool_size: 32